BEACH CO. v. TWILLMAN, LTD.

No. 3532.

351 S.C. 56 (2002)

566 S.E.2d 863

The BEACH COMPANY, Respondent, v. TWILLMAN, LTD., d/b/a The Washington Pen Company, Appellant.

Court of Appeals of South Carolina.

Decided July 8, 2002.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Gregg Meyers, Charleston, for appellant.

Bruce A. Berlinsky, of Pritchard & Berlinsky, Charleston, for respondent.


CURETON, J.

The Beach Company (Beach) initiated this breach of contract action against Twillman, Ltd. (Twillman). Twillman answered, requesting a jury trial and asserting a counterclaim. The trial court granted Beach's motion to strike the counterclaim and request for a jury trial. Twillman appeals. We affirm in part and reverse in part.
